			<description><![CDATA[<p>Thought maybe you&#x27;re looking for a key number wheel but with that type of wheel the key number or numbers appear on all the combinations. An unbalanced wheel has one or two numbers on more lines than other numbers, but usually not on the 1/3 you&#x27;re looking for.<br /><br />For a pick 6 lotto type game, use a 30 line pick 5 wheel and then create a pick 6 wheel by adding your two or three numbers. You may have to make your own wheel using a wheel maker.</p>]]></description>
